I was reading the monthly Digital Performer section in the new SOS and Black Lion got its own sidebar for its MOTU mods. Now I'll never be able to afford to get the other 4 channels of my PR8 modded. Congrats Matt.

I saw that too...

Looks like you won't be able to get that mod now anyhow, as Black Lion has stopped doing mods on SM Pro Audio gear pursuant to an ongoing development relationship with the company.
